2012-12-19 7 views
7

Tôi đang triển khai thông báo máy chủ đẩy gcm đơn giản cho thiết bị di động nhưng khi tôi đẩy từ máy chủ, thông báo sẽ không được hiển thị trên điện thoại di động. Nhật ký hiển thị lỗi nàylỗi nội bộ: thử lại lớp thu chưa được đặt

internal error: retry receiver class not set yet

Ai đó có thể cho tôi biết cách sửa lỗi này hoặc cho tôi liên kết đến thư viện gcm sửa lỗi này. Tôi đã tìm kiếm trên web, google nói lỗi này được sửa trong phiên bản thư viện nhưng tôi không thể tìm thấy nó trên mạng.

+0

Bạn có thêm khối người nhận (tên, quyền và hành động) trong tệp kê khai Android của bạn !? – 13KZ

+0

có biểu hiện của tôi là tốt. nhưng tôi không nhận được bất kỳ notificaiton .. trong đăng nhập của tôi nó nói sql lite không là nó là một sai lầm? – Dimitri

Trả lời

6

Vấn đề này được giải quyết bởi nhóm Android-GCM nhưng chưa được giải phóng.Check Non-released changes (available only on source-code repository)here. Mã nguồn có sẵn, bạn thêm nó làm thư viện cho dự án của bạn.

Nếu không, công việc đơn giản xung quanh để khắc phục vấn đề này là, khởi động lại thiết bị của bạn.

2

là thư viện gcm.jar này bug.Download file jar mới nhất từ ​​đường sdk android:

android-sdk-windows \ extras \ google \ gcm \ gcm-client \ quận

+1

Cảm ơn bạn dude (y) – Dimitri

+0

@Nikita: Chào mừng bạn. –